offers takeout accepts debit cards outdoor seating free wi-fi upstairs espresso drinks frappuchino good service great value free wifi bar restrooms strawberries and cream peppermint syrup shortbread chocolate chunks
More Comments(123)
The Headrow, Leeds LS1 8EQ
0113 245 9757